码迷,mamicode.com
首页 >  
搜索关键字:row_event binlog    ( 1617个结果
mysql主从复制汇总
binlog日志二进制日志格式基于语句 statement基于行 rows混合方式 mixed二进制日志事件基于位置postion基于时间datetime-timestamp复制过程有一个很重要的限制——复制在slave上是串行化的也就是说master上的并行更新操作不能在slave上并行操作。所以slave上数据一般要慢于mas..
分类:数据库   时间:2016-04-23 23:17:03    阅读次数:314
MySql binlog恢复数据
1. 直接导入数据库 2. 导出成SQL文 (1) 从binlog输出为SQL 导出的SQL文如下格式: (2) 需要将其转换可以在mysql客户端执行的SQL。我写了一个小程序处理这个格式,代码如下: 调用的例子: ...
分类:数据库   时间:2016-04-21 01:34:38    阅读次数:247
centos mysql 实战 第七节课
centos mysql 实战 第七节课 mysql常见错误排查 1. client工具mysqlsqlyogmysqldump(mysqlbinlog) 2. mysql binlog 介绍 mysql 命令 mysql command not found 环境变量 echo $PATH 用绝对路 ...
分类:数据库   时间:2016-04-20 21:50:45    阅读次数:176
Mysql binlog 解析
首先,我们知道MySQL本身就带有replication的机制,我们需要伪造一个slave,向master注册,这样的话master才会发送binlogevent。注册很简单,通过调用limysql.so中的cli_advanced_command(),指定binlogfilename+position,向master发送COM_BINLOG_DUMP命令。在发送dump命令..
分类:数据库   时间:2016-04-19 20:21:32    阅读次数:2879
python分析mysql-binlog,统计时间段内各表的操作次数_2016041301
小鹏鹏装逼课堂之:统计指定时间段数据库表的操作次数。处女作,需要大神帮忙优化。#####注:::以下脚本中路径可能需要各位自行进行修改实现原理:1、shell脚本:通过mysqlbinlog将binlog日志文件格式化输出定制crontab任务,定时通过向mysql传递showmasterstatus查看binlog..
分类:数据库   时间:2016-04-14 06:59:54    阅读次数:1196
mysql5.6,基于GTID的主从同步与延迟复制
GTID相关:在mysql5.6之前,mysql主从复制是slave通过配置master的binlog位置实现的,且每一个slave自身的binlog却不同。而在mysql5.6版本后引入了GTID(全局事务标识符),这个值在master生成,slave只要在开启主从复制时指定master的用户,密码,就可获取master的GTID实现同..
分类:数据库   时间:2016-04-13 21:06:15    阅读次数:861
Python 查找binlog文件
经常需要在 binlog 中查找一些日志信息,于是写了一个简单的脚本。对于非常巨大的 binlog 文件,该脚本可能会速度慢,毕竟还是用的 list,暂时没想到好办法。 详细看代码: ...
分类:编程语言   时间:2016-04-12 23:59:53    阅读次数:390
Mysql主从同步
六、Mysql主从同步■1.配置主从同步原理:mysqlmaster被使用后,其中master后台IO线程会写Binlog;slave有一个RelayLog线程同步binlog日志,同时有另一个Extractor线程会读取相应的Binlog,在Slave进行相应的同样的操作。_____________________________________________________..
分类:数据库   时间:2016-04-12 16:07:21    阅读次数:311
(1)初识mysql binlog
mysqlbinlog命令-->解析mysqlbinlog日志的mysql官网自带工具binlog日志的作用是什么?用来记录mysql内部增删改等对mysql数据库有更新的内容(查是不会有记录的)如何开启log_bin[mysqld]log-bin=mysql-bin(名字可以随便起)验证是否开启:mysql>showvariableslike‘%log_bin%‘..
分类:数据库   时间:2016-04-12 07:47:28    阅读次数:218
MySQL的log_bin和sql_log_bin 到底有什么区别?
利用二进制还原数据库的时候,突然有点纠结,log_bin和sql_log_bin有什么区别呢?行吧,搜搜,结合自己的经验,简单说一下。log_bin:二进制日志。在mysql启动时,通过命令行或配置文件决定是否开启binlog,而log_bin这个变量仅仅是报告当前binlog 系统的状态(打开与否)。若你..
分类:数据库   时间:2016-04-11 14:37:47    阅读次数:408
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!